Fort McHenry National Monument and Historic Shrine (Pass by)
From the water, you’ll have the rare chance to view Fort McHenry just as ships did during the War of 1812. This star-shaped fortress famously defended Baltimore from British attack in 1814 and inspired Francis Scott Key to write “The Star-Spangled Banner.” As you sail past, imagine the cannon fire, the smoke, and that enormous American flag flying overhead. The fort remains a national symbol of resilience and patriotism, and seeing it from the harbor offers a powerful connection to the city’s historic roots.

Baltimore (Pass by)
Baltimore’s skyline offers a striking blend of old and new, and from the sailboat, you’ll have one of the best panoramic views in the city. You’ll see the World Trade Center (the tallest pentagonal building in the world), the historic Federal Hill, and the glass pyramids of the National Aquarium — all framed by the charm of rowhomes and bustling piers. As the sun sets, the buildings light up, making for unforgettable photos and a true appreciation of the city’s unique vibe.

Locust Point (Pass by)
Sailing along Key Highway and into Locust Point, you’ll pass neighborhoods steeped in maritime history. These shores once welcomed thousands of immigrants arriving by ship and served as the launch point for wartime supply vessels. Today, historic rowhomes and red-brick warehouses sit beside new waterfront condos, breweries, and parks. From the deck of the sailboat, you’ll witness how Baltimore’s harbor remains alive — always evolving, but never forgetting its roots.
